cafc1a86 20/**
21 * @class AliHLTTriggerBarrelMultiplicity
22 * HLT trigger component for charged particle multiplicity in the
23 * central barrel.
24 *
508ca723 25 * Triggers on charged particle number in a certain pt range and geometrical
26 * acceptance
27 *
28 * Multiple instances of this component can serve different trigger
29 * conditions, i.e. component parameters. The different instances get
30 * different names, specified by the '-triggername' component argument.
31 * The configuration is loaded from OCDB entries according to the name, see
32 * below.
895f3660 33 *
34 * <h2>General properties:</h2>
35 *
36 * Component ID: \b BarrelMultiplicityTrigger <br>
37 * Library: \b libAliHLTTrigger.so <br>
38 * Input Data Types: kAliHLTDataTypeESDObject, kAliHLTDataTypeESDTree
39 * kAliHLTDataTypeTrack <br>
40 * Output Data Types: ::kAliHLTAnyDataType <br>
41 *
42 * <h2>Mandatory arguments:</h2>
43 * <!-- NOTE: ignore the \li. <i> and </i>: it's just doxygen formatting -->
44 *
45 * <h2>Optional arguments:</h2>
46 * <!-- NOTE: ignore the \li. <i> and </i>: it's just doxygen formatting -->
47 *
48 * <h2>Configuration:</h2>
49 * <!-- NOTE: ignore the \li. <i> and </i>: it's just doxygen formatting -->
50 * \li -mintracks <i> n </i> <br>
51 * required number of tracks for a trigger
52 * \li -minpt <i> pt </i> <br>
53 * required minimum pt for a trigger
54 * \li -maxpt <i> pt </i> <br>
55 * required maximum pt for a trigger
5299dd39 56 * \li -dca-reference <i> x,y,z </i> <br>
57 * reference point for the transverse and longitudinal dca cut
58 * \li -min-ldca <i> dca </i> <br>
59 * minimum longitudinal dca to reference point
60 * \li -max-ldca <i> dca </i> <br>
61 * maximum longitudinal dca to reference point
62 * \li -min-tdca <i> dca </i> <br>
63 * minimum transverse dca to reference point
64 * \li -max-tdca <i> dca </i> <br>
65 * maximum transverse dca to reference point
508ca723 66 * \li -triggername <i> name </i> <br>
67 * The name of this specific trigger.
895f3660 68 *
69 * By default, configuration is loaded from OCDB, can be overridden by
70 * component arguments.
71 *
72 * <h2>Default CDB entries:</h2>
508ca723 73 * HLT/ConfigHLT/BarrelMultiplicityTrigger: TObjString storing the arguments <br>
74 * HLT/ConfigHLT/<name>: for triggers with specific names
895f3660 75 *
